OTIS Initial Cash: $100,000 USD Securities which can be traded: Asia/Pacific: Australia, China, Hong Kong, Japan, Malaysia, New Zealand, Papua New Guinea, Philippines, Singapore, South Korea, and Taiwan Day trading: Disabled Commission Rate: Flat Rate $25.00 Duration for GTC (Good-Till-Cancelled) orders: 14 DAYS Liquidity Constraints on Equities: Equity Trading is limited to 5.00% of the average daily volume for that stock for past five trading days.
